Irvine Overview

City Summary

Irvine, located in Orange County, California, is renowned for its high quality of life and beautiful environment. With spacious streets, numerous parks, and well-planned community facilities, it is an ideal place for families and professionals. Irvine is also known for its diverse community and top-tier educational institutions, including the University of California, Irvine.

Must-See Attractions

In Irvine, you can visit the famous Irvine Spectrum Center, an open-air shopping and entertainment district with numerous stores, restaurants, and entertainment options. Additionally, the Orange County Great Park offers a variety of outdoor activities, including balloon rides and sports fields. For culture enthusiasts, the Irvine Barclay Theatre hosts high-quality performing arts programs.
